Plane crashes in India, 160 feared dead

BANGALORE, India — At least 60 people were feared dead after an Air India plane with around 160 people on board crashed on landing in the southern Indian city of Mangalore on Saturday.

Senior Mangalore police official R. Ramesh said the plane, which was arriving from Dubai, crashed after severely overshooting the runway.

"So far I have only heard of seven survivors. Many are feared dead," Ramesh told AFP by telephone.
